一、技术演进背景:从云端到本地的自动化革命
在数字化转型浪潮中,企业自动化需求呈现指数级增长。传统SaaS工具虽能提供基础能力,但普遍存在三大痛点:
- 数据孤岛:不同系统间API协议不兼容,数据流转需定制化开发
- 响应延迟:云端处理模式在弱网环境下存在毫秒级延迟
- 安全风险:敏感数据需经第三方服务器中转,合规性挑战突出
某行业调研显示,78%的企业在构建自动化流程时,需要同时对接3个以上异构系统。这种碎片化架构导致开发成本增加40%,维护复杂度提升65%。在此背景下,本地化AI工作流引擎应运而生,其核心价值在于:
- 将AI推理能力下沉至用户本地环境
- 通过统一网关实现多系统无缝对接
- 支持低代码化的工作流编排
二、Moltbot核心架构解析
2.1 统一网关设计
作为系统核心组件,统一网关采用插件化架构设计,支持动态扩展协议适配器。其工作原理可分解为三个层次:
graph TDA[应用层] --> B[协议转换层]B --> C[核心调度层]C --> D[执行引擎层]D --> E[本地资源层]
协议转换层内置12种主流协议解析器,包括:
- 消息队列:MQTT/Kafka/RabbitMQ
- 文件系统:NFS/SMB/S3兼容协议
- 终端控制:SSH/WebSocket/ADB
- 浏览器交互:Selenium/Playwright协议
2.2 执行引擎实现
执行引擎采用事件驱动架构,关键特性包括:
- 上下文感知:通过依赖注入机制维护工作流状态
- 并行调度:基于协程实现千级并发任务处理
- 容错机制:支持任务重试、熔断和降级策略
典型执行流程示例:
class WorkflowEngine:def __init__(self):self.context = {}self.task_queue = asyncio.Queue()async def execute(self, workflow_def):for task in workflow_def['tasks']:adapter = self._get_adapter(task['protocol'])result = await adapter.execute(task['payload'], self.context)self.context.update(result)
2.3 本地化AI集成
系统通过ONNX Runtime实现跨平台AI推理,支持:
- 模型热加载:无需重启即可更新模型版本
- 量化加速:INT8量化使推理速度提升3倍
- 异构计算:自动选择CPU/GPU最优执行路径
三、典型应用场景实践
3.1 智能客服系统构建
某电商平台基于Moltbot实现客服自动化,架构如下:
- 消息接入层:统一对接微信/APP/网页多渠道
- 意图识别层:本地部署BERT微调模型
- 知识检索层:集成向量数据库实现语义搜索
- 响应生成层:采用T5模型生成回复建议
实施效果:
- 平均响应时间从12s降至2.3s
- 人工干预率下降62%
- 硬件成本节约45%
3.2 工业质检流程优化
某制造企业通过Moltbot重构质检系统:
- 数据采集层:对接PLC设备、摄像头阵列
- 缺陷检测层:部署YOLOv7目标检测模型
- 决策输出层:控制机械臂进行分拣操作
关键技术突破:
- 实现10ms级实时响应
- 模型推理吞吐量达200FPS
- 支持多摄像头并行处理
3.3 金融风控系统开发
某银行采用Moltbot构建风控引擎:
- 数据汇聚层:对接核心系统、反洗钱平台
- 规则引擎层:支持Drools规则热部署
- 机器学习层:集成XGBoost模型评分
- 决策输出层:自动生成风控报告
性能对比数据:
| 指标 | 传统方案 | Moltbot方案 |
|———————-|————-|——————-|
| 规则更新周期 | 24小时 | 实时更新 |
| 单笔处理耗时 | 120ms | 35ms |
| 系统可用性 | 99.2% | 99.95% |
四、部署与优化最佳实践
4.1 硬件配置建议
| 场景 | CPU核心数 | 内存容量 | GPU配置 |
|---|---|---|---|
| 轻量级部署 | 4核 | 8GB | 无 |
| 中等规模部署 | 8核 | 16GB | NVIDIA T4 |
| 大规模部署 | 16核+ | 32GB+ | NVIDIA A100 |
4.2 性能调优策略
- 资源隔离:通过cgroups实现CPU/内存隔离
- 批处理优化:合并小任务减少上下文切换
- 缓存机制:对频繁访问数据建立多级缓存
4.3 安全防护方案
- 传输加密:强制启用TLS 1.2+
- 访问控制:基于RBAC的细粒度权限管理
- 审计日志:完整记录所有操作轨迹
五、未来技术演进方向
- 边缘计算融合:与边缘节点形成分级处理架构
- 联邦学习支持:实现跨机构模型协同训练
- 量子计算适配:预留量子算法执行接口
- 数字孪生集成:构建物理世界的数字镜像
结语:Moltbot代表的本地化AI工作流引擎,正在重新定义企业自动化的实现方式。通过将AI能力与业务系统深度融合,开发者可以构建出更高效、更安全、更灵活的智能应用。随着技术持续演进,这种架构将在工业互联网、智慧城市等领域展现更大价值。